Recommended Circuit Diagram
Operated with a low impedance power supply the
TFDU6108 needs no external components. However,
depending on the entire system design and board lay-
out, additional components may be required (see fig-
ure 1).
Vishay Semiconductor transceivers integrate a sensi-
tive receiver and a built-in power driver. The combina-
tion of both needs a careful circuit board layout. The
use of thin, long, resistive and inductive wiring should
be avoided. The inputs (Txd, SCLK) and the output
Rxd should be directly (DC) coupled to the I/O circuit.
R1 is used for controlling the maximum current
through the IR emitter. This one is necessary when
operating over the full range of operating temperature

full temperature range. For device and eye protection
the pulse duration and current are internally limited.
R2, C1 and C2 are optional and dependent on the
quality of the supply voltage V
An unstable power supply with dropping voltage dur-
ing transmission may reduce sensitivity (and trans-
mission range) of the transceiver.
The placement of these parts is critical. It is strongly
recommended to position C2 close to the transceiver
power supply pins. An electrolytic capacitor should be
used for C1 while a ceramic capacitor is used for C2.
